Takes an already great sounding amp and flavors it in a positive manner. Before I got it reading reviews that people talked negatively about it kind of clouded my view of it as too nasty sounding. I’ve found for my personal preference that I prefer the treble/ mid /bass set flat, I believe that’s where they got it wrong? On this pedal flat is Bass and treble 0, mid 10. Sais it right in the manual. I feel people do not realize that about the tone setting on this pedal? At first I had a love/ hate relationship with the pedal. After I set the tone flat I was better able to get the nice valve tone accompaniment I was seeking using just the volume and gain controls wich seem to be for me volume 11-12:00 gain 9-11:00 o clock.
